Expensive carpets, documentaries, medals in the April purchases of the Prime Minister’s Office

The Prime Minister’s Office made several purchases in April, which Iravaban.net is presenting to the public.

It should be noted that the few purchases presented do not reflect the purchases made during the whole month.

Thus, on 1 April, the Prime Minister’s Office signed a contract with “Seyran Seroyan” IE, acquiring video production and photography services.

The contract states that the executor will provide the client, the Prime Minister’s staff, with a maximum of 2 documentaries, which will be made by the end of the year 2022 and will cover the work of the client’s office (film script development, video project/video recording, film editing, music design, journalistic/post-production text preparation and recording, subtitles).

For each documentary, the performer will work with the client to provide at least 3 versions of the original script, including a filming schedule, locations, and other technical details.

The films will be provided in 3 versions: English, Russian and French translations. Their duration will be at least 15 minutes and at most 30 minutes.

Filming can be done both in the regions of Armenia and in the Republic of Artsakh.

The photo services will be in the form of a maximum of 50 series of photos, professional photo sessions will be held, each of which will provide 30 processed photos. These may include current work of the Office of the High Commissioner for Diaspora Affairs, meetings of office staff, as well as meetings of the High Commissioner, and out-of-office visits (in Yerevan, regions and Artsakh). In case of filming outside Yerevan, the client will not cover the living expenses.

The Prime Minister’s Office will pay 1380000 AMD for films, 1320000 AMD for photography services, total: 2.700.000 AMD.

On 1 April, the Prime Minister’s Office signed another contract for the creation of films with “Film Industry Development” LLC.

The company is committed to producing a maximum of 106 films/blogs by the end of the year that will cover current programs. It should be noted that they refer to the Office of the High Commissioner for Diaspora Affairs. The duration of the films will be 5-8 minutes, which will also be translated with English and Russian subtitles. 30 of the films will also have a French translation.

The shooting of these films in addition to Yerevan can be done also in the regions and in Artsakh. The Prime Minister’s Office will pay 9.789.00 AMD for them.

In addition, the contract stipulates that the performer must make 19 animated videos on Armenia-Diaspora cooperation and programs, lasting 3-5 minutes.

2.403.500 AMD will be paid for these videos.

Total purchase price will be 12.192.600 AMD.

On 15 April, the Prime Minister’s Office signed a contract with Yerevan Jewellery Plant-1 “Gnomon” OJSC, by which it purchased medals. 

According to the technical description mentioned in the contract, the commemorative medal consists of a medal and a ribbon base in the colors of the RA flag. The diameter of the outer circle of the medal is 38 mm, it is made of a special alloy of copper, with proof technology and is produced by stamping. It undergoes special galvanic processing and is gilded with high-grade gold. The RA Government building is depicted in relief in a circle with a diameter of 28 mm on the front of the medal, at the bottom of which the words “PRIME MINISTER” are written in horizontal convex letters, and at the top the words “REPUBLIC OF ARMENIA” are engraved. The mentioned images are bordered on both sides with laurel wreaths. The medal is numbered by laser cutting on the reverse side and has a special fastening clip to attach to the clothes. The ribbon base is made of 24 mm wide special ribbon in colors symbolizing the RA tricolor.

Requirements for quality and color shades – The appearance of the medals must match the appearance of the design, have the same relief images and text. The colors of the medals and ribbons of the medals must be in accordance with the agreed design.

Not allowed – Distortion of images and text. Scratches, and/or other marks on the surface. The difference in size of any two medals should be no more than 0.05 mm.

Requirements for the type of preparation – To ensure the uniformity of the medals and the high accuracy of the dimensions, they are made only by stamping and using digital technologies.

A total of 50 medals were purchased, each of which cost 19.800 drams.  Purchase amounted to 990․000 AMD.

On 18 April, the Prime Minister’s Office signed a contract with “Shushan Technics” LLC, ordering boxes for medals.

The technical description states that the Prime Minister’s medal box is made of specially processed beech wood. The outer dimensions of the box are 151 mm x 151 mm x 40 mm, the upper edges are decoratively cut, the coat of arms of the Republic of Armenia with a 5 cm diameter embossed by laser engraving on the box and the words “PRIME MINISTER OF THE REPUBLIC OF ARMENIA”. The pad is 127 mm x 127 mm x 17 mm, on the upper surface of which the slot of the medal is drilled. The box is also designed to hold the medal certificate. The box is painted with Mahogany paint. The hinges used are high quality, spring type. The valve is made of brass. The inside of the box is made of dark pink velvet fabric.

60 boxes were purchased, the price of each is 18.974 AMD. The purchase to buy boxes of medals cost 1.138440 AMD.

On 20 April, an agreement was signed between the Central Bank of Armenia and the Prime Minister’s Office.

The purchase is presented as a representative expense, as a result of which carpets were purchased.

The purchase cost a total of 630000 AMD.
